What is a smart grid?

Despite extensive study on renewable energy, no specific definition of smart grid has been established. The Electric Power Research Institute defines smart grid as the addition of a unified communications and control system to existing power distribution infrastructure in order to give correct information .

What is a microgrid?

The term “microgrid” refers to the concept of a small number of DERs connected to a single power subsystem. DERs include both renewable and /or conventional resources . The electric grid is no longer a one-way system from the 20th-century . A constellation of distributed energy technologies is paving the way for MGs, , .

Why do we need a smart grid?

A smart grid is required for improved energy control, the integration of renewable energy sources, and the response to surges in energy demand . Renewable energy sources (RES) are more sustainable, reliable, and cost effective than non-renewable energy sources (NRES).
